Threefold and chemoselective couplings of triarylbismuths with benzylic chlorides and iodides using palladium catalysis†
Maddali L. N. Rao,Ritesh J. Dhanorkar
RSC Advances Pub Date : 03/07/2014 00:00:00 , DOI:10.1039/C3RA46672H
Abstract

This paper describes the palladium-catalyzed studies on threefold coupling of triarylbismuth reagents with benzylic chlorides and iodides. The optimized protocol conditions are operationally simple, delivering threefold coupling of a variety of triarylbismuths in combination with benzylic chlorides and iodides. The two optimized protocols allowed the synthesis of a diverse range of unsymmetrical diarylmethanes in an efficient manner. As part of this study, chemoselective transformation of benzylic chlorides and iodides was also achieved.
